What is the historical significance of Osterburg, Weida?

Osterburg, Weida holds significant historical importance as it served as an administrative center for the bailiffs of Weida, appointed by the emperor around the year 1000. This role is even credited with giving the Vogtland region its name. The castle still displays its Romanesque origins, particularly in its keep, despite later Renaissance reconstructions.

What remains of Osterstein Castle today?

While Osterstein Castle was largely destroyed during World War II and its ruins blown up in 1962, visitors can still see remnants of its original structure. These include the former keep, the Wolfsbrücke leading to the castle, and parts of farm buildings and the castle courtyard. These elements offer a glimpse into its past.

Is Mildenfurth Monastery open to the public?

Mildenfurth Monastery, now the residence of an artist, is generally only open for events. However, viewing may be possible with advance notice. It was originally a Premonstratensian monastery from the 13th century, later rebuilt into a Renaissance chateau.

Are there any bridges of historical interest near the castles?

Yes, the Wolfsbrücke, dating from 1857, is a historical bridge that leads to the former Osterstein Castle complex. Another notable bridge is the Cuba Bridge on the White Elster River, which is located near Osterstein Castle and offers beautiful views.
